La Petite Maison - Florence
43.7846, 11.26633Featuring Wi-Fi throughout the property, La Petite Maison Florence hotel sits around 25 minutes by foot from Museum of Opera of Saint Maria of Fiore. A picnic area, a courtyard, and a terrace, along with guest rooms with views of the garden are available on-site.
Location
This hotel in the Campo Di Marte district, approximately 5 minutes' drive from Cathedral of Santa Maria del Fiore. The Florence hotel is right at Giacomini bus stop, and close to San Francesco. Cultural experiences in the area feature San Marco Museum, situated only an 11-minute stroll from the accommodation.
For those traveling from afar, Peretola airport is 15 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
The La Petite Maison welcomes guests to 6 rooms complete with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as comforts like air conditioning and ironing facilities. Along with a stone fireplace, they also have a couch set. The private bathrooms are fitted with a dryer and free toiletries.
Eat & Drink
The La Petite Maison Florence serves fresh fruits and fresh pastries for breakfast. Guests can dine at Mo Si caffetteria alla vecchia maniera really close to this bed & breakfast.
The hotel offers a full breakfast at the price of EUR 8 per person per day.
